资源简介
基于LoRa终端平台(STM8L151C8T6和SX1278)和Contiki系统,开发了点对点通信系统:通过评估软件,LoRa终端从PC接收数据,可以远程发送给另外的LoRa终端。

代码片段和文件信息
/**
* \file
* Main.c
* \description
* Point to Point of LoRa-Node(STM8L151C8T6+SX1278)
* \author
* JiangJunnk.com>
* \date
* 2016-10-20 15:21
* \copyright
* (c) 2016-2020 Rimelink (www.rimelink.com) All Rights Reserved.
*/
/* Includes ------------------------------------------------------------------*/
#include
#include
#include “contiki.h“
#include “main.h“
#include “Dbg.h“
#include “Chip.h“
#include “Comm2Trm.h“
#include “Network.h“
#include “SystSettings.h“
#include “sx1278_ports.h“
#include “CommPC.h“
#if (!REL_VER)
#include “Monitor.h“
#include “DebugPort.h“
#endif
/* Private typedef -----------------------------------------------------------*/
/* Private function prototypes -----------------------------------------------*/
/* Private macro -------------------------------------------------------------*/
/* Private variables ---------------------------------------------------------*/
/* Private Constants ---------------------------------------------------------*/
/**
* @brief This is the ‘standard‘ C startup entry point.
* @param none.
* @retval main() should NEVER return.
*/
void main(void)
{
/* Initialize hardware */
chip_Init();
SX1278InitPins();
rtimer_init();
ss_Init();
cpc_Init(); /* Do NOT masked! need this to send frame even in DEBUG mode. */
#if (!REL_VER)
dp_Init();
#endif
/* EXPLAIN: enable INT before initialize process! */
HAL_ENABLE_INTERRUPTS();
/* Initialize contiki system */
process_init();
/* Start process of user */
comm2trm_Init();
network_Init();
#if (!REL_VER)
monitor_Init();
#endif
while (1)
{
while (0 < process_run())
{
null();
}
/* EXPLAIN: Set MCU to low power mode if have nothing to do. */
wfi();
}
}
/*--------------------------------------------------------------------------------------------------------
0ooo
ooo0 ( )
( ) ) /
\ ( (_/
\_)
----------------------------------------------------------------------------------------------------------*/
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
文件 3009 2016-10-22 12:01 LoRaP2P\Application\Include\Comm2Trm.h
文件 6503 2016-06-22 22:49 LoRaP2P\Application\Include\Dbg.h
文件 2628 2015-08-28 14:22 LoRaP2P\Application\Include\Monitor.h
文件 1781 2016-10-22 11:51 LoRaP2P\Application\Include\Network.h
文件 2901 2016-10-20 15:46 LoRaP2P\Application\Include\SystSettings.h
文件 8082 2016-09-10 17:19 LoRaP2P\Application\Include\Util.h
....SHR 226 2016-10-22 15:20 LoRaP2P\Application\Include\vssver2.scc
文件 16975 2016-10-22 14:53 LoRaP2P\Application\Source\Comm2Trm.c
文件 11265 2016-03-04 15:42 LoRaP2P\Application\Source\Dbg.c
文件 6128 2016-10-20 17:04 LoRaP2P\Application\Source\Monitor.c
文件 17770 2016-10-24 10:40 LoRaP2P\Application\Source\Network.c
文件 11371 2016-10-20 15:46 LoRaP2P\Application\Source\SystSettings.c
文件 11139 2016-10-15 11:05 LoRaP2P\Application\Source\Util.c
....SHR 225 2016-10-24 12:05 LoRaP2P\Application\Source\vssver2.scc
文件 38253 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-coffee.c
文件 5011 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-coffee.h
文件 4054 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-eeprom.c
文件 2980 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-posix-dir.c
文件 3260 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-posix.c
文件 4522 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-ram.c
文件 4873 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s-xmem.c
文件 8559 2013-11-06 00:15 LoRaP2P\Contiki\core\cfs\cfs.h
..A.SHR 292 2016-02-19 18:52 LoRaP2P\Contiki\core\cfs\vssver2.scc
文件 9896 2013-11-06 00:15 LoRaP2P\Contiki\core\contiki-default-conf.h
文件 1907 2013-11-06 00:15 LoRaP2P\Contiki\core\contiki-lib.h
文件 2196 2013-11-06 00:15 LoRaP2P\Contiki\core\contiki-net.h
文件 1890 2013-11-06 00:15 LoRaP2P\Contiki\core\contiki-version.h
文件 2121 2013-11-06 00:15 LoRaP2P\Contiki\core\contiki.h
文件 13340 2013-11-06 00:15 LoRaP2P\Contiki\core\ctk\ctk-conio.c
文件 2085 2013-11-06 00:15 LoRaP2P\Contiki\core\ctk\ctk-conio.h
............此处省略494个文件信息
- 上一篇:LoRa开发源代码
- 下一篇:《随机过程及其应用》课后习题解答
相关资源
- LoRaWAN1.0.2规范中文完美翻译
- LoRaWAN规范中文版详细规范V1.0.2
- STM8S SX1278 项目和源代码
- 基于STM32芯片的SX1278 驱动 LORA.rar
- 适用于STC单片机和51单片机的SX1262驱动
- SX1301 +sx1255 GATEWAY.zip
- SX126x_LORA驱动程序(包含完整的工程文
- SX1268官方驱动包含sx1278
- 新一代Lora芯片sx126x的驱动源码
- SX1301lora网关设计.pdf
- 433M无线模块的一些资料
- Lora驱动程序
- lora协议规范
- Lora通讯 stm8
- SX1278模组带PA,可到28dB发射功率
- Sx1276/1278射频前端开发资料
- LORA完成.rar
- STM32F103 SX1278完整的通讯程序+sx12xxDr
- 基于STM32的LoRa无线通信
- Lora各地区频段与功率配置参考
- STM32L1系列的LoRa驱动
- LoRaMac-node-develop(v4.4.2 SDK keil project)
- LoRaWAN规范CLASS-A中文版
- SX1278 LORA CAD模式发送调试成功
- SX1278中文芯片手册和用户手册
- lora 节点 通信源码 实测没问题 SX12
- semtech保密文档,sx1301 lora lorawan data
- SX1276、1277、1278_数据手册_中文&英文
- 物联网LoRa技术研究
- 基于STM32F407写的LoRa SX-1278源码
评论
共有 条评论